== Function ==
 +
[https://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/DRE2_YEAST DRE2_YEAST] Component of the cytosolic iron-sulfur (Fe-S) protein assembly (CIA) machinery. Required for the maturation of extramitochondrial Fe-S proteins. Part of an electron transfer chain functioning in an early step of cytosolic Fe-S biogenesis. Electrons are transferred to the Fe-S cluster from NADPH via the FAD- and FMN-containing protein TAH18. Has anti-apoptotic effects in the cell. Involved in negative control of H(2)O(2)-induced cell death.[HAMAP-Rule:MF_03115]<ref>PMID:12759774</ref> <ref>PMID:18625724</ref> <ref>PMID:19194512</ref> <ref>PMID:20802492</ref> <ref>PMID:21902732</ref>
